Hi Rob If any, what are the disadvantages of the thinner wall in a 90cm Cobia? I love the lightness but dont want to shoot myself in the foot by not going for the Sparid. Accuracy? Range? Etc. Only looking at wall thickness comparison, all else accounted for my end. Thanks!
@RobAllenSpearfishing
@RobAllenSpearfishing 3 месяца назад
At this short a length there are only advantages, no disadvantages. Even if you powered it up it will be fine. No need for the heavier wall on such a short gun.

Rob i have a problem with my 100cm Tuna sometimes when I shoot the first bands pops out, I use a riffe 7mm shaft on it
@RobAllenSpearfishing
@RobAllenSpearfishing 2 года назад
It's the wrong shaft.... 😉 Joke. This does happen from time to time if there is still lubrication on the band from when assembled. Wash the band with soap just in the area where it fits in the muzzle. This should stop it. A 7mm shaft is a bit too light for out Tuna, this will make the band move too fast and it is possible that the diameter of the band is the cause.

Hi rob, Ive got a 1.3m tuna pro with a 7.5mm 1.7m drop barb shaft and a double wrap breakaways setup with 400lb mono. the rubbers are 75cm twin 16mm and the shaft is straight but for some reason when ive done pool testing at 5.5m it's shooting consistently low and to the left of where i'm aiming by around 25-30cm. Im not sure how to fix this and ive been landing good doggies on it in the field (however i have been in close range), but in the pool it seems to be innaccurate. Any advice on the issue?
@RobAllenSpearfishing
@RobAllenSpearfishing 2 года назад
Hi Glenn, The drop is due to power, I'd shorten the rubbers to 70cm if you can still load it. We normally set up our guns a little weaker than needed as you can always shorten the rubbers but you can't make them longer if too short to load. The left or right placement is usually due to the way it rotates in the wrist. I found it can shoot a little to the left if you are right handed or, to the right if left handed. By shortening the rubbers, it will flatten the trajectory but will increase recoil. This will also increase the left or right trajectory. Try to hold the gun handle much tighter with a stiff arm or, use two hands like you would a hand gun.
